tridevsio/laravel-logstash-driver

A driver to connect laravel log to logstash socket

1.0.0 2022-03-16 17:16 UTC

This package is not auto-updated.

Last update: 2024-04-25 03:53:11 UTC


README

A Driver to connect laravel logs to logstash

Installation

You can install this package via composer using this command:

composer require tridevsio/laravel-logstash-driver

The package will automatically register itself.

Add new log channel to config/logging.php under the section channels:

   'logstash' => [
        'driver' => 'custom',
        'appName' => env('APP_NAME', 'My test app'),
        'via'    => \TridevsIO\LaravelLogstashDriver\LogstashLogger::class,
        'host'   => env('LOGSTASH_HOST', '127.0.0.1'),
        'port'   => env('LOGSTASH_PORT', 4718),
        'extra'   => [],
    ],